OID_WWAN_VISIBLE_PROVIDERS
OID_WWAN_VISIBLE_PROVIDERS gibt eine Liste der Netzwerkanbieter zurück, die derzeit innerhalb des BEREICHs des MB-Geräts sichtbar sind.
Satzanforderungen werden nicht unterstützt.
Miniport-Treiber müssen Abfrageanforderungen asynchron verarbeiten, zunächst NDIS_STATUS_INDICATION_REQUIRED an die ursprüngliche Anforderung zurückgeben und später eine NDIS_STATUS_WWAN_VISIBLE_PROVIDERS Statusbenachrichtigung senden, die eine NDIS_WWAN_VISIBLE_PROVIDERS Struktur enthält, um Informationen zu sichtbaren Netzwerkanbietern bereitzustellen, wenn Abfrageanforderungen abgeschlossen werden.
Abfrageanforderungen geben NDIS_WWAN_GET_VISIBLE_PROVIDERS Struktur als Eingabe an. Wenn das Action- Mitglied in WWAN_GET_VISIBLE_PROVIDERS auf WWAN_GET_VISIBLE_PROVIDERS_ALL festgelegt ist, sollte der Miniport alle sichtbaren Anbieter zurückgeben. Wenn das Action Mitglied in WWAN_GET_VISIBLE_PROVIDERS auf WWAN_GET_VISIBLE_PROVIDERS_MULTICARRIER der Miniport nur sichtbare Anbieter mit mehreren Trägern zurückgeben soll, die als Heimanbieter festgelegt werden können.
Die vom Gerät zurückgegebene sichtbare Anbieterliste sollte den Anbieterstatus für jeden Anbieter ordnungsgemäß festgelegt haben. Beispielsweise sollten die bevorzugten Multicarrieranbieter als WWAN_PROVIDER_STATE_PREFERRED_MULTICARRIER gekennzeichnet werden, der aktuelle Home-Anbieter, falls vorhanden als WWAN_PROVIDER_STATE_HOME gekennzeichnet werden soll, der aktuelle registrierte Anbieter, falls vorhanden, als WWAN_PROVIDER_STATE_REGISTERED gekennzeichnet werden soll.
Die Rssi- und ErrorRate- Elemente der WWAN_PROVIDER2 Struktur sollten festgelegt werden, falls verfügbar.
Bemerkungen
Weitere Informationen zur Verwendung dieses OID finden Sie unter WWAN Provider Operations.
Miniport-Treiber können beim Verarbeiten von Abfragevorgängen auf das Subscriber Identity Module (SIM-Karte) zugreifen, sollten jedoch nicht auf das Anbieternetzwerk zugreifen.
Miniport-Treiber sollten die VisibleListHeader.ElementType Member auf WwanStructProvider-festlegen.
Bei CDMA-basierten Netzwerken sollte der Miniporttreiber nur den Heimanbieter zurückgeben, wenn eines der Netzwerke in der bevorzugten Roamingliste (PRL) derzeit sichtbar ist. Bei GSM-basierten Netzen können mehrere Anbieter in der sichtbaren Anbieterliste vorhanden sein.
Geräte, die die Suche nach sichtbaren Anbietern während der Verbindung nicht unterstützen, sollten den WWAN_STATUS_BUSY Fehlerwert im uStatus- Mitglied der NDIS_WWAN_VISIBLE_PROVIDERS-Struktur zurückgeben.
Sowohl GSM-basierte als auch CDMA-basierte Geräte müssen die Überprüfung auf sichtbare Anbieter während des registrierten Modus unterstützen. Miniporttreiber sind jedoch nicht erforderlich, um die Überprüfung auf sichtbare Anbieter zu unterstützen, während ein Paketdatenprotokollkontext (PDP) aktiv ist (z. B. ist das Gerät mit dem Netzwerk des Anbieters verbunden).
Anforderungen
Version |
Verfügbar in Windows 7 und höheren Versionen von Windows. |
Kopfball |
Ntddndis.h (include Ndis.h) |